Dr Heather Rose Schweizer, DO | |
1451 El Camino Real, The Villages, FL 32159-0041 | |
(352) 751-8000 | |
(352) 751-8462 |
Full Name | Dr Heather Rose Schweizer |
---|---|
Gender | Female |
Speciality | |
Experience | Years |
Location | 1451 El Camino Real, The Villages, Florida |
Accepts Medicare Assignments | Yes. She accepts the Medicare-approved amount; you will not be billed for any more than the Medicare deductible and coinsurance. |
Identifier | Type | State | Issuer |
---|---|---|---|
1285970541 | NPI | - | NPPES |
Mailing Address | Practice Location Address |
---|---|
Dr Heather Rose Schweizer, DO 600 E Dixie Ave, Attn: Edna Peart, Reimbursement, Leesburg, FL 34748-5925 Ph: (352) 323-4267 | Dr Heather Rose Schweizer, DO 1451 El Camino Real, The Villages, FL 32159-0041 Ph: (352) 751-8000 |
Hugo Martin Espinosa, M.D Psychiatry & Neurology Medicare: Medicare Enrolled Practice Location: 1580 Santa Barbara Blvd, The Villages, FL 32159 Phone: 352-259-2159 Fax: 352-388-5068 | |
Dr. Sheila A Thomas, M.D. Psychiatry & Neurology Medicare: Medicare Enrolled Practice Location: 1050 Old Camp Rd Ste 100, The Villages, FL 32162 Phone: 352-674-1760 | |
Joyce A Smolarski, M.D. Psychiatry & Neurology Medicare: Accepting Medicare Assignments Practice Location: 910 Old Camp Rd, Bldg 200, Suite 202, The Villages, FL 32162 Phone: 352-753-6886 Fax: 352-753-6532 | |
Roland More, MD Psychiatry & Neurology Medicare: Accepting Medicare Assignments Practice Location: 1400 N Us Highway 441 Ste 810, The Villages, FL 32159 Phone: 352-674-8700 Fax: 352-674-8714 | |
Dr. Joseph Michael Rios, M.D. Psychiatry & Neurology Medicare: Accepting Medicare Assignments Practice Location: 2955 Brownwood Blvd, The Villages, FL 32163 Phone: 844-884-9355 Fax: 352-674-8714 | |
John E Castaldo, MD Psychiatry & Neurology Medicare: Accepting Medicare Assignments Practice Location: 2910 Brownwood Blvd, The Villages, FL 32163 Phone: 352-674-1790 | |
Dr. John Adam Young Iii, M.D. Psychiatry & Neurology Medicare: Accepting Medicare Assignments Practice Location: 8550 Ne 138th Ln Ste 2000-c, The Villages, FL 32159 Phone: 800-457-4573 Fax: 800-443-6422 |